Creamy Garlic Chicken: A Rich, Comforting Skillet Classic

Description

Creamy garlic chicken is a rich, comforting dish featuring tender, pan-seared chicken breasts smothered in a luscious garlic-infused cream sauce. Ready in under 30 minutes, it’s perfect for busy weeknights or when you want something elegant without much effort.


Ingredients

  • 2 large boneless, skinless chicken breasts (halved horizontally to make 4 cutlets)

  • Salt and black pepper, to taste

  • 1/4 cup all-purpose flour (for dredging)

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il

  • 2 tablespoons butter

  • 6 cloves garlic, minced

  • 1 cup chicken broth

  • 3/4 cup heavy cream

  • 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ese

  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ning or dried thyme

  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)


Instructions

  1. Season chicken cutlets with salt and pepper, then dredge lightly in flour, shaking off excess.

  2.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add chicken and cook for 4–5 minutes per side until golden brown and cooked through. Remove and set aside.

  3. In the same skillet, reduce heat to medium. Add butter and minced garlic. Cook for 1–2 minutes until fragrant.

  4. Pour in chicken broth and stir to deglaze the pan, scraping up any browned bits. Let simmer for 2–3 minutes.

  5. Stir in heavy cream, Parmesan cheese, and Italian seasoning. Simmer for another 3–4 minutes until sauce thickens slightly.

  6. Return chicken to the skillet and spoon sauce over the top. Simmer gently for 2–3 more minutes to warm through.

  7. Garnish with chopped parsley and serve hot over mashed potatoes, pasta, or rice.
